Lap Thach Banh Mi - Vinh Phuc | Famous specialty of Vinh Phuc Province

Lap Thach not only has a rich source of seafood, but the people are also skillful in creating unique cakes. Therefore, every time people come here, people will hear the song  “Banh Nang in Trang market, Tien Lu fried rice cake” . Just hearing is enough to know that if you go to Cho Trang – Lap Thach area without eating banh cuon, you can’t say you’ve come here.

Banh Nang  is used to soak in water. Nuoc Nang is a mixture of sun-loving plants such as oval branches, pomelo branches, si leaves, mistletoe… burning the ashes to dissolve with water. Decant the clear water and soak the rice overnight. Lap Thach banh cuon  is wrapped in chit leaves.

Banh Nang when ripe has the color of cockroach wings, is supple and is often served with molasses, honey and must be sipped in small pieces to see the aroma of herbs and hills spreading throughout the body.

The Vietnam National Gene Bank preserves 12,300 varieties of 115 species. The Vietnamese government spent US$497 million to maintain biodiversity in 2004 and has established 126 protected areas including 28 national parks. Vietnam has 2 world natural heritage sites: Ha Long Bay and Phong Nha - Ke Bang National Park and 6 biosphere reserves including Can Gio, Cat Tien, Cat Ba, Kien Giang, and River Delta mangrove forests. Vietnamese culture is one of the oldest cultures in the Pacific region. Although located next to two major cultures, Chinese and Indian culture, Vietnam still preserves many of its own cultural features, expressed in many aspects such as traditional customs that still exist today. Nowadays, Vietnamese people's life and folk literature are rich and unique. It can be said that Vietnamese culture is a special blend of many ancient cultures along with the indigenous culture of the Vietnamese people. In addition to the greatest influence of China, there is also the influence of Indian and Cham culture. , and later the great influence of Western culture (France, Russia, America).

Located on the banks of Ka Long, the border river between Vietnam and China, Xa Tac Temple, Mong Cai City, Quang Ninh Province, is not only a place to worship and practice folk cultural beliefs of residents. This place also has significance as a cultural milestone, affirming the sacred sovereignty of the Fatherland. Recently, this hundreds of years old historical and cultural relic was recognized by the Ministry of Culture, Sports and Tourism as a National relic because of its unique values....
